diff --git a/src/shapes/image.class.js b/src/shapes/image.class.js index 5fab5ee1016..594fea93032 100644 --- a/src/shapes/image.class.js +++ b/src/shapes/image.class.js @@ -383,7 +383,7 @@ fabric.util.loadImage(src, function(img) { this.setElement(img, options); this._setWidthHeight(); - callback(this); + callback && callback(this); }, this, options && options.crossOrigin); return this; },